Output 3d2c63b0533b974e44c71244bbce4207a380be6d50fe7ac1d4a1646e710d3c2b:64

value
106275
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31e0aea161b5df07fe4d9d1048dc90470ff1c392 OP_EQUAL
address
36EkC8fMdb5ax9TccHCASBpKKd7nTSW6t8
transaction
3d2c63b0533b974e44c71244bbce4207a380be6d50fe7ac1d4a1646e710d3c2b
confirmations
211661
spent
true